The whole school, at a glance.

The admin console is where the individual plans add up to a picture: who's at risk, where workload is piling up, and how the rollout is actually going.

OVERVIEW

At-risk, before it's a crisis

An early-warning view of students trending the wrong way — overdue work stacking up, pace slipping — while there's still time to step in quietly.

STUDENTS

Every student, in context

The full roster with per-student detail: workload heatmap, on-time pace, what's overdue — the same honest picture the student sees.

TEACHER WORKLOAD

Find the pile-ups

Ranked workload bars by teacher, with a per-class drill-down — see whose assignments are landing heaviest, and when three teachers are about to schedule the same crunch week.

PEOPLE

Invites, not open signup

Manage roles and bring people in through invite links with expiring codes. Student accounts flow from your SIS — there's no student self-registration to police.

SETTINGS

Make it yours

School branding and color theme, logo, announcements, and control over which cards students see on their home screen — the portal reads as your school's tool.

ACADEMICS

Structure, at Level 3

When NexusPlan is your system of record — Level 3 · Complete — this is where courses, sections, and schedules live, with bulk import and year rollover built in.
